This issue of JEMIE addresses the question of post-Soviet citizenship policies in Estonia and Latvia and how they have shaped the political participation of minorities in these two countries. More specifically, the articles included examine 1) the changes in the accessibility of citizenship status for minorities, and its effect on the participation of minorities in institutional politics; 2) the effects of Estonia’s citizenship policies on the participation of second generation Russian youths; 3) the influence of political party competition structures on inter-ethnic political relations in Latvia and Estonia; and 4) the reasons between the laws governing the political rights of non-citizens in these countries.
